Investment Rating - The report maintains a "Buy" rating for the machinery industry [6] Core Views - Industrial profits in China continue to improve, with a notable increase in both revenue and profit for industrial enterprises in the first nine months of 2025. Revenue grew by 2.4% year-on-year, while total profits increased by 3.2% [3] - The photovoltaic processing equipment sector saw a significant drop in new installations in September 2025, with a 53.8% year-on-year decrease, but cumulative installations for the first nine months still showed a 49.3% increase [4] - The robotics sector is experiencing innovation, with new product launches and advancements in technology, indicating potential growth opportunities [5] Summary by Sections General Equipment - From January to September 2025, China's industrial enterprises reported a 2.4% year-on-year increase in revenue and a 3.2% increase in total profits, with September alone showing a 21.6% profit increase compared to the previous year [3] Photovoltaic Processing Equipment - In September 2025, China added approximately 9.66 GW of new photovoltaic installations, a 53.76% decrease year-on-year. However, the cumulative new installations for the first nine months reached about 240.27 GW, reflecting a 49.3% year-on-year growth [4] Robotics - New product developments in the robotics sector include a four-legged robot from Yushu Technology, which boasts double the performance of its predecessor. Tesla also introduced a "world simulator" technology that enhances AI learning capabilities [5][6] Investment Recommendations - The report suggests focusing on the general equipment sector, photovoltaic processing equipment, and the robotics sector for potential investment opportunities, highlighting companies like Haomai Technology and Jing Sheng Machinery [7]

Core Viewpoint - Laplace, a leading provider of high-efficiency photovoltaic cell core process equipment and solutions, is set to be listed on the Shanghai Stock Exchange on October 29, 2024, with a focus on R&D, production, and sales of high-performance equipment for photovoltaic cell manufacturing [1]. Group 1: Business Performance - In Q3 2025, Laplace achieved a revenue of 4.321 billion yuan, ranking 6th in the industry, surpassing the industry average of 4.294 billion yuan and the median of 3.376 billion yuan, but below the top competitors [1]. - The revenue composition includes 2.807 billion yuan from photovoltaic equipment (91.69%), 250 million yuan from supporting products and services (8.17%), and 1.3878 million yuan from semiconductor equipment (0.05%) [1]. - The net profit for the same period was 589 million yuan, ranking 4th in the industry, above the industry average of 521 million yuan and the median of 328 million yuan [1]. Group 2: Financial Ratios - As of Q3 2025, Laplace's debt-to-asset ratio was 60.17%, down from 72.53% year-on-year but still above the industry average of 53.27% [2]. - The gross profit margin for Q3 2025 was 31.24%, an increase from 30.64% year-on-year and higher than the industry average of 29.12% [2]. Group 3: Management and Shareholder Information - The chairman, Lin Jiajie, received a salary of 2.82 million yuan, an increase of 1.0195 million yuan year-on-year [3]. - As of September 30, 2025, the number of A-share shareholders decreased by 8.38% to 8,774, while the average number of circulating A-shares held per shareholder increased by 9.14% to 4,138.53 [3]. Group 4: Future Outlook and Ratings - The company is expected to maintain growth, with projected earnings of 763 million yuan, 784 million yuan, and 854 million yuan for 2025 to 2027, corresponding to EPS of 1.88, 1.93, and 2.11 yuan [3]. - The company received an upgrade in EPS estimates for 2025 and 2026, with new figures of 1.96 and 2.22 yuan, reflecting increases of 13.29% and 24.02% respectively [4]. - The company is benefiting from new technology upgrades and is expected to see significant growth in TOPcon equipment performance in 2024 and Q1 2025 [4].
